Gym and Fitness Studio Cleaning

A gym is an odour and moisture problem before it is a dirt problem. Sweat, humidity and constant skin contact create conditions no office has. The controls that matter are equipment disinfection at full label contact time, mat and turf care with chemistry that will not degrade the surface, and locker room and shower sanitation that treats odour at source rather than masking it.

The Wipe-and-Walk Problem, at Scale

Gyms disinfect more surfaces than almost any other business, and most of it fails on contact time. A member sprays a bench and wipes it in four seconds; a cleaner does the same across a hundred machines. Neither achieves the label dwell, so nothing is actually disinfected. The fix is straightforward — correct product selection for a realistic dwell, and a method that keeps surfaces wet long enough — but it has to be trained and inspected.

Mats, Turf and Upholstery Need the Right Chemistry

Rubber flooring, turf lanes and vinyl equipment upholstery are all degraded by the wrong product. Harsh disinfectants crack vinyl over months, and solvent-based cleaners break down rubber. The result is equipment that looks tired years early. Product selection here is a maintenance decision with real capital consequences, not a cleaning detail.

Showers, Drains and the Smell Nobody Can Locate

Persistent locker room odour is almost always biofilm in shower drains and floor drains, grout saturation, and moisture in the wall-to-floor junction. Masking agents do nothing. Periodic enzymatic drain treatment, grout attention and ensuring drains stay charged is the actual answer. Add athlete's foot and fungal risk in wet areas, which is a genuine member-safety issue and requires a fungicidal product with a proper dwell.

Our Protocol for This Environment

  • Equipment disinfection with a product selected for a realistic, achievable contact time
  • Mat, turf and rubber flooring cleaned with pH-appropriate chemistry that will not degrade the surface
  • Vinyl upholstery protected from harsh disinfectants that crack it over time
  • Locker rooms: benches, lockers, mirrors, floors and high-touch points daily
  • Showers with a fungicidal product at labelled dwell; grout and wall junctions on a periodic schedule
  • Enzymatic drain treatment on a schedule; drain traps kept charged
  • Studio floors: sprung wood, vinyl and rubber each maintained to manufacturer specification
  • Free weight and rack detail on a rotation — the most-touched and least-cleaned surfaces
  • Odour treated at source; scented masking agents not used as a substitute

Frequently Asked Questions

How do you actually disinfect equipment properly?

By choosing a product whose contact time can realistically be achieved and then holding to it. Most gym disinfection fails because the surface dries in four seconds and the label calls for two minutes. We select for a workable dwell, train the method and inspect for it.

Our locker room smells no matter what. Why?

Almost certainly biofilm in the drains, saturated grout, and moisture in the floor-to-wall junction. None of those is touched by daily cleaning or by air freshener. Periodic enzymatic drain treatment plus grout work usually resolves it within a few weeks.

Can you clean during opening hours?

A porter during peak hours is worth more in a gym than extra overnight scope — towel management, equipment wipe-downs, locker room checks and spill response while members are there. Deep floor and shower work happens overnight.
